Analysis

The most recent figure for total net enrolment rate, primary, gender parity index in Bangladesh is 1.11 GPI, measured in 2010. That is the highest value across all 19 years on record.

That represents a change of up 2.0% on the previous year and up 4.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, total net enrolment rate, primary, gender parity index in Bangladesh peaked at 1.11 GPI in 2010 and was at its lowest, 0.5081 GPI, in 1970.

That places Bangladesh 4th out of 189 countries with data for 2010, putting it in the top 10%.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 19 years of available data.

Total net enrolment rate, primary, gender parity index in Bangladesh, year by year

Annual values for Total net enrolment rate, primary, gender parity index (GPI) in Bangladesh, 1970 to 2010.
Year GPI Change
1970 0.5081 GPI
1973 0.5489 GPI +8.0%
1976 0.5262 GPI -4.1%
1977 0.599 GPI +13.8%
1978 0.5975 GPI -0.2%
1981 0.6839 GPI +14.5%
1983 0.6045 GPI -11.6%
1984 0.6996 GPI +15.7%
1985 0.6959 GPI -0.5%
1986 0.7015 GPI +0.8%
1987 0.7004 GPI -0.2%
1988 0.8169 GPI +16.6%
1989 0.8232 GPI +0.8%
1990 0.8549 GPI +3.9%
2005 1.06 GPI +23.7%
2006 1.07 GPI +1.1%
2008 1.03 GPI -4.0%
2009 1.09 GPI +6.1%
2010 1.11 GPI +2.0%

Ratio of female total net enrolment rate for primary to the male total net enrolment rate for primary. It is calculated by dividing the female value for the indicator by the male value for the indicator. A GPI equal to 1 indicates parity between females and males. In general, a value less than 1 indicates disparity in favor of males and a value greater than 1 indicates disparity in favor of females.
